  • Elecampane or Horse-heal (Inula helenium) infused in honey is the best natural cough suppressant you can make. Cut up some of the root, put it in a jar, fill with honey. turn over every day. After a few days or a week, it's ready. Just use the honey. Sometimes you can find the tincture or extract in health food stores. Or make some cough drink: 1. Boil a quart of water in a saucepan. 2. When it comes to a boil add 2 tablespoons of dried Elecampane root. 3. Turn down to a simmer and do so for 20 minutes. 4. Add honey to taste. Honey heals and soothes as well. 5. Add a splash of lemon juice as well if you have it. 6. Strain and drink your natural cough remedy. But don't use if you are pregnant.
